Skip to content

Commit c4c9edf

Browse files
authored
fix[ReactDevToolsViewBase]: observe model from constructor (#112)
* fix[react-devtools]: initialize bridge only after domain is ready * fix: apply eslint suggestions * fix[ReactDevToolsViewBase]: observe model from constructor
1 parent 3a496f2 commit c4c9edf

File tree

1 file changed

+2
-4
lines changed

1 file changed

+2
-4
lines changed

front_end/panels/react_devtools/ReactDevToolsViewBase.ts

Lines changed: 2 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-81,15 +81,13 @@ export class ReactDevToolsViewBase extends UI.View.SimpleView implements
8181

8282
this.#tab = tab;
8383
this.#renderLoader();
84+
85+
SDK.TargetManager.TargetManager.instance().observeModels(ReactDevToolsModel, this);
8486
}
8587

8688
override wasShown(): void {
8789
super.wasShown();
8890
this.registerCSSFiles([ReactDevTools.CSS]);
89-
90-
if (this.#model === null) {
91-
SDK.TargetManager.TargetManager.instance().observeModels(ReactDevToolsModel, this);
92-
}
9391
}
9492

9593
modelAdded(model: ReactDevToolsModel): void {

0 commit comments

Comments
 (0)